A.Come meet me in Ono: I am doing a great work and cannot come downvv. 1–9
1When Sanballat, Tobiah, Geshem the Arab, and the rest of our enemies heard that I had rebuilt the wall and not a gap was left—though to that time I had not yet installed the doors in the gates—
3So I sent messengers to them, saying, “I am doing a great work and cannot come down. Why should the work stop while I leave it to go down to you?”
5The fifth time, Sanballat sent me this same message by his young servant, who had in his hand an unsealed letter
8Then I sent him this reply: “There is nothing to these rumors you are spreading; you are inventing them in your own mind.”
B.A hired prophet who would have made him sin by hidingvv. 10–14
10Later, I went to the house of Shemaiah son of Delaiah, the son of Mehetabel, who was confined to his house. He said: “Let us meet at the house of God inside the temple. Let us shut the temple doors because they are coming to kill you—by night they are coming to kill you!”
13He had been hired to intimidate me so that I would sin by doing as he suggested, so they could give me a bad name in order to discredit me.
C.Fifty-two days, and the nations lose their confidencevv. 15–19
16When all our enemies heard about this, all the surrounding nations were afraid and disheartened, for they realized that this task had been accomplished by our God.
17Also in those days, the nobles of Judah sent many letters to Tobiah, and Tobiah’s letters came back to them.
